About

Breckles Hall is a historic house in Norfolk, East of England. Officially recognised as Grade I listed building. The site is a designated Site of Special Scientific Interest. It sits within the Mid Norfolk parliamentary constituency. The nearest railway station is Harling Road, about 6.7 km away. Postcode area NR17.
